Product Overview: SN74CB3Q3257PWE4
The SN74CB3Q3257PWE4 is a high-performance, 4-bit 1-of-2 FET multiplexer/demultiplexer from Texas Instruments. This versatile integrated circuit is designed to provide efficient data switching in digital communication systems, and is particularly suitable for applications that require routing of high-speed signals such as USB, PCI, LVDS, and other differential data paths.
Key Features
- Wide Bandwidth: The device offers a wide bandwidth that ensures minimal signal distortion, making it ideal for high-speed data transfer.
- Low Power Consumption: Engineered for energy efficiency, the SN74CB3Q3257PWE4 consumes very low power, which is critical for battery-powered devices and contributes to overall system power management.
- Low On-State Resistance: The low on-state resistance (ron) of the switch ensures minimal voltage drop and power loss, providing better performance in signal routing applications.
- Bidirectional Data Flow: The multiplexer/demultiplexer supports bidirectional data flow, making it versatile for both multiplexing and demultiplexing operations.
- 5-V Tolerant Inputs: Inputs can tolerate up to 5V, even when the device is powered down, providing compatibility with mixed-voltage systems.

Package and Environmental Compliance
The SN74CB3Q3257PWE4 comes in a TSSOP (Thin Shrink Small Outline Package) with 16 pins, offering a compact footprint for space-constrained applications. Additionally, it is RoHS compliant, reflecting Texas Instruments' dedication to environmental sustainability.
